Getting VTOC Overwrite error during LFC
Symptom
Getting VTOC Overwrite error during LFC Trying to reload software on Contour3 Ver. 7.72, the OS load would stop after answering all the Solaris questions (date, time, etc). Software load would never finish loading Applications.
Error message
ERROR: could not deselect unmodified disk to avoid VTOC overwrite (c0t0d0) Error appears in LFC window. ERROR: could not deselect unmodified disk to avoid VTOC overwrite (c0t0d0)
Applies to
- Product
- Contour 3 & 4
- Software
- 7.7x Profile3 through 4, Contour3 through 4
- Area
- MR
